19 Reentrant C Scanners
flex has the ability to generate a reentrant C scanner. This is
accomplished by specifying %option reentrant (‘-R’) The generated
scanner is both portable, and safe to use in one or more separate threads of
control. The most common use for reentrant scanners is from within
multi-threaded applications. Any thread may create and execute a reentrant
flex scanner without the need for synchronization with other threads.
